Heritage Alliance Plans Exciting Programs for GivingTuesday on December 1st

This year has been a year of growth and change for the Heritage Alliance. It has been a year of struggle, but also one of triumph. Even when we were closed to the public, the Heritage Alliance kept working to preserve local history and share it with the world. We’ve created digital exhibits, filmed and edited educational web series, celebrated the 100th anniversary of the 19th Amendment, and worked on a National Register Nomination. On December 1st, we’ll be sharing special content on our social media pages, including a railroad history tour, a special peek into a historic restoration project in progress, our first ever trivia event, and much more! The Heritage Alliance will be sharing this content as a part of GivingTuesday as a way to raise awareness of our mission and the wonderful history we have all around us.

 

GivingTuesday is a global day of giving and unity that will take place on December 1, 2020. The day is designed to drive an influx of generosity, citizen engagement, business and philanthropy activation, and support for communities and nonprofits around the world.
